Sviata Hora, Mountain summit in Zolochiv district, Ukraine
Sviata Hora is a mountain summit in northern Zolochiv district with views extending across the surrounding Voronyaky mountain range. The peak can be reached by marked hiking trails and overlooks the rolling landscape of the broader region.
The mountain has carried religious meaning for centuries, with local communities establishing prayer sites at the summit in earlier times. This spiritual character remains rooted in the place's long history.
The site holds spiritual meaning for local communities who continue to observe traditions at this location throughout the year. Visitors can sense how deeply the place is woven into the lives and beliefs of people from nearby villages.
The best time to visit is during spring through autumn months when trails are in good condition and accessible. It helps to start from nearby villages and follow the established paths to reach the summit.
The mountain contains natural limestone caves that passage through the rock formation and create underground chambers beneath the surface. These geological features add an unexpected dimension to what appears at first to be simply a scenic summit.
